Mobile Home Site Preparation

Before the mobile home arrives, the new site must be thoroughly prepared. This includes:

  • Clearing the Land: The area must be free of trees, debris, or any obstacles. The land is leveled to create a stable surface for the foundation.

  • Grading and Drainage: The site is graded to allow proper water drainage, preventing future foundation or water damage issues. Poor drainage can lead to moisture problems that compromise the home's structure.

  • Foundation Installation: Depending on local regulations and the type of mobile home (single-wide, double-wide, etc.), a foundation is prepared. This can include:

    • Concrete pads

    • Pier and beam foundations

    • Slabs or crawl spaces

  • Utility Hookups: The installation of utility lines (electricity, water, gas, sewer/septic systems) must be completed and prepped for easy connection once the home is in place.

Mobile Home Relocation (Transporting the Mobile Home)

Once the site is prepared, the home is transported. This involves several key steps:

  • Obtaining Permits: The necessary permits for transporting an oversized load are acquired from the relevant local or state authorities. Depending on the size of the home, additional support like escort vehicles may be required.

  • Disassembly (for Multi-section Homes): If the home is a double-wide or triple-wide, the sections are separated for easier transport.

  • Securing the Home: Windows, doors, and other parts of the home are secured to prevent damage during transit. Axles, wheels, and hitches are installed on the home if necessary.

  • Transportation: The home is loaded onto specialized transport trailers. Licensed drivers carefully navigate the route, which may involve highways, rural roads, or narrow streets. The move is carefully planned to avoid obstacles or difficult terrain

Mobile Home Setup

After the mobile home reaches the site, it undergoes the final setup process:

  • Positioning the Home: The home is positioned correctly on the foundation, with attention to alignment for multi-section homes. This is done according to the site plan, ensuring proper placement with utility hookups and access points.

  • Reassembling the Home (for Multi-section Homes): For double-wide and triple-wide homes, the sections are joined back together. Special care is taken to align and seal the sections properly, making them appear seamless.

  • Anchoring the Home: The home is anchored to the foundation using approved tie-down systems or straps to ensure stability and safety, especially against high winds and natural forces.

  • Utility Connection: Professional technicians connect the home to all utilities, ensuring compliance with safety standards and local building codes. This includes connecting the home to power, water, sewer, and gas lines

Final Touches

Once the home is securely in place:

  • Skirting Installation: Skirting is installed around the base of the home, giving it a finished appearance and protecting the underside from weather, pests, and drafts.

  • Inspection and Testing: All systems in the home, including plumbing, electrical, heating, and cooling, are tested to ensure they are fully operational. Any potential issues that arose during transportation are addressed.

  • Final Walkthrough: A final walkthrough is conducted with the homeowner to ensure that everything is in order, and that the home is ready for occupancy.
